stream

package
v1.10.50 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Jun 5, 2023 License: MIT Imports: 5 Imported by: 2

Documentation

Overview

Package stream is a generated protocol buffer package.

It is generated from these files:

greet.proto

It has these top-level messages:

StreamReq
StreamResp

Index

Constants

This section is empty.

Variables

This section is empty.

Functions

func RegisterStreamGreeterServer

func RegisterStreamGreeterServer(s *grpc.Server, srv StreamGreeterServer)

Types

type StreamGreeterClient

type StreamGreeterClient interface {
	Greet(ctx context.Context, opts ...grpc.CallOption) (StreamGreeter_GreetClient, error)
}

func NewStreamGreeterClient

func NewStreamGreeterClient(cc *grpc.ClientConn) StreamGreeterClient

type StreamGreeterServer

type StreamGreeterServer interface {
	Greet(StreamGreeter_GreetServer) error
}

type StreamGreeter_GreetClient

type StreamGreeter_GreetClient interface {
	Send(*StreamReq) error
	Recv() (*StreamResp, error)
	grpc.ClientStream
}

type StreamGreeter_GreetServer

type StreamGreeter_GreetServer interface {
	Send(*StreamResp) error
	Recv() (*StreamReq, error)
	grpc.ServerStream
}

type StreamReq

type StreamReq struct {
	Name string `protobuf:"bytes,1,opt,name=name" json:"name,omitempty"`
}

func (*StreamReq) Descriptor

func (*StreamReq) Descriptor() ([]byte, []int)

func (*StreamReq) GetName

func (m *StreamReq) GetName() string

func (*StreamReq) ProtoMessage

func (*StreamReq) ProtoMessage()

func (*StreamReq) Reset

func (m *StreamReq) Reset()

func (*StreamReq) String

func (m *StreamReq) String() string

type StreamResp

type StreamResp struct {
	Greet string `protobuf:"bytes,1,opt,name=greet" json:"greet,omitempty"`
}

func (*StreamResp) Descriptor

func (*StreamResp) Descriptor() ([]byte, []int)

func (*StreamResp) GetGreet

func (m *StreamResp) GetGreet() string

func (*StreamResp) ProtoMessage

func (*StreamResp) ProtoMessage()

func (*StreamResp) Reset

func (m *StreamResp) Reset()

func (*StreamResp) String

func (m *StreamResp) String() string

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L